    Hit the wiring diagram thread in my signature. You’ll need to pull down the EWD for 2018-2021 and compare all of the pinouts for each connector that were in your stock radio and the new one. There’s a lot that is the same, but some critical wires did change (including I think the reverse wire signal).

    The JBL head unit sends line out to the JBL amp which then drives the speakers, so I’m betting you may not be getting much for sound/volume control out of the new one.

    I think what you'll want to look for in the wiring diagrams is the connection of the Park/Neutral Position Switch to the receiver.
    That is what turns on the rev lights..

    May not help you, but;
    I found a lead into the receiver from the Park/Neutral Position Switch in my 2015 diagram, but I have no idea which plug or wire it is.
    Seems to be yellow, but as @RainMan_PNW stated, there were quite a few changes from the 2015 to the 2018 and ^.
    It may be a place to start in your wiring search..

    You say you have a 2019. Do you know what your build date was (should be on the sticker in the door jamb I believe). I ask because the physical connector bodies for the "after August 2019 production" (Model Year 2020/2021) and the "before August 2019 production" (Model Year 2018/2019) are grossly different - they wouldn't just plug right in.

    You also list your truck as "Platinum" in your profile...do you have an amp under the passenger seat and a subwoofer in the back?

    Attached are the specific EWDs for the 2018/2019 base audio and the 2020/2021 JBL. I also am attaching the 2018/2019 JBL Audio and the 2020/2021 Base Audio, because for the new radio to plug directly into your existing wiring harness, either your truck was built using 2020 parts (wiring harness and radio), or the radio you bought is from a truck that was built using 2019 parts.

    Either way, you're going to need to compare carefully the pin-outs and connector shapes to compare function and solve your reverse wire issue. I am also wondering if you have sound coming out of your Right Rear speakers (the JBL head unit does not show an output for RR directly, but instead that is output by the amp)
